OK, very simple,

Nothing to do with weight, it's a big bore rifle, I'd like more weight

I have improved my case design, blown the shoulders and case taper out of the walls, and have lost magazine capacity......only just, but one less.

With the windows, it should allow the case walls and shoulders to sit out a little wider, the cases should stack better and I hope I get that extra case back in the mag

Thats always been the reason for the windows, what are you guys talking about. ?????????
